SARS-CoV-2, which causes the global pandemic coronavirus disease 2019 (Covid-19), belongs to a family of viruses known as coronaviruses that are commonly comprised of four structural proteins. One of the proteins, SARS-CoV-2 Spike Protein (S Protein), is a glycoprotein that mediates membrane fusion and viral entry, and as such is a crucial COVID-19 target.
